Retaining Walls in Cherry Valley

MisterWhat found 1 results for Retaining Walls in Cherry Valley.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Andy's Professional Landscaping & Garden Center
4035 S Perryville Rd
Cherry Valley, 61016

Related results

Cooling Landscape Contractors
4400 Wheeler Rd
Cherry Valley, 61016
LawnCare by Walter, Inc.
4235 S Perryville Rd
Cherry Valley, 61016
Hour Gardener
6343 Bryce Ln
Cherry Valley, 61016